Updates documentation file with make

This commit is contained in:
Bruno Tavares 2015-05-24 00:09:52 -03:00
parent 421148456f
commit 62a482c062
2 changed files with 10 additions and 3 deletions

View File

@ -6,6 +6,12 @@ PREFIX?=/usr/local
INSTALL_BIN=$(PREFIX)/bin INSTALL_BIN=$(PREFIX)/bin
KICKSTART_LOCATION=$(PREFIX)/share/kickstart KICKSTART_LOCATION=$(PREFIX)/share/kickstart
docs/index.md: $(shell find docs/kickstart)
echo "# Kickstart" > docs/index.md
echo "" >> docs/index.md
echo "### Functions" >> docs/index.md
find docs/kickstart -type f | cut -d/ -f2- | cut -d. -f1 | xargs -n1 -I l bash -c 'echo "* [$$(echo l | tr / .)](l)"' >> docs/index.md
deb: clean deb: clean
fpm -s dir -t deb -n kickstart \ fpm -s dir -t deb -n kickstart \
-x usr/local/share/kickstart/.baseline \ -x usr/local/share/kickstart/.baseline \

View File

@ -1,13 +1,12 @@
# Kickstart # Kickstart
### Functions ### Functions
* [index](index)
* [kickstart.apt.add_key_from_keychain](kickstart/apt/add_key_from_keychain) * [kickstart.apt.add_key_from_keychain](kickstart/apt/add_key_from_keychain)
* [kickstart.apt.add_key_from_url](kickstart/apt/add_key_from_url) * [kickstart.apt.add_key_from_url](kickstart/apt/add_key_from_url)
* [kickstart.apt.ppa](kickstart/apt/ppa) * [kickstart.apt.ppa](kickstart/apt/ppa)
* [kickstart.command_exists](kickstart/command_exists) * [kickstart.command_exists](kickstart/command_exists)
* [kickstart.context](kickstart/context) * [kickstart.context](kickstart/context)
* [kickstart.debugging?](kickstart/debugging?) * [kickstart.debugging](kickstart/debugging)
* [kickstart.download.file](kickstart/download/file) * [kickstart.download.file](kickstart/download/file)
* [kickstart.download.stream](kickstart/download/stream) * [kickstart.download.stream](kickstart/download/stream)
* [kickstart.file.contains](kickstart/file/contains) * [kickstart.file.contains](kickstart/file/contains)
@ -41,6 +40,8 @@
* [kickstart.user.add_group](kickstart/user/add_group) * [kickstart.user.add_group](kickstart/user/add_group)
* [kickstart.user.create](kickstart/user/create) * [kickstart.user.create](kickstart/user/create)
* [kickstart.user.exec](kickstart/user/exec) * [kickstart.user.exec](kickstart/user/exec)
* [kickstart.user.exists](kickstart/user/exists)
* [kickstart.user.home_folder](kickstart/user/home_folder)
* [kickstart.user.is_on_group](kickstart/user/is_on_group) * [kickstart.user.is_on_group](kickstart/user/is_on_group)
* [kickstart.user.is_root](kickstart/user/is_root)
* [kickstart.user.remove_group](kickstart/user/remove_group) * [kickstart.user.remove_group](kickstart/user/remove_group)
* [kickstart.user.root?](kickstart/user/root?)